Introduction to Cultured Stone

Cultured stone is a type of manufactured stone that mimics natural stones such as granite, slate, flagstone and more.

Its popularity has grown due to its affordability, ease of installation and wide range of design options. It can be used to create an accent wall or incorporated into a grand entrance way with designs ranging from simple to complex.

There are also various textures available which makes it easier for any homeowner to find something that fits their unique style.

Additionally, cultured stone is incredibly durable and low-maintenance which makes it an ideal choice for home renovations where you want the luxury look without the high cost or hassle.

Materials Needed for Installation

Before starting your project, make sure you have the right materials to install your cultured stone. These include mortar mix, trowels, a spirit level, grout, sealer and a bucket or wheelbarrow.

You should also consider buying some plastic sheeting which will help keep dirt out of the area while you’re working.

Additionally, it is important to use the right type of mortar mix depending on where the cultured stone will be installed (interior/exterior).

Installation Techniques & Tips

There are several key installation techniques that should be followed when installing cultured stone in order to ensure a quality job.

First, lay down a bed of mortar within the area you want to install your cultured stone. This will help support the stone and ensure it is level.

Second, spread the mortar on the back of each piece of stone with a trowel.

Third, make sure each piece is placed in its proper place before pushing it down into the mortar.

Finally, use a spirit level to check that your stones are level and then grout them in place for extra strength and stability.

Sealing the stone can also be beneficial as it will add longevity to your project by preventing water damage over time.

Benefits of Using Cultured Stone

There are numerous benefits to using cultured stone in your home renovation project.

Firstly, it is much more affordable than natural stone so it can be used even on budget-friendly projects.

Secondly, it is easy to install and can be used by DIY-ers of any skill level.

Finally, it is incredibly durable and low maintenance which makes it a great choice for areas that get frequent use such as outdoor patios or walkways.
